The Capital Of Quantum Initiative Brings Microsoft To UMD

Posted on September 25, 2025 by HemaSumanth5 min read
The Capital Of Quantum Initiative Brings Microsoft To UMD

Maryland is being led by Governor Wes Moore to become the world’s center of quantum innovation.

A strategic objective to establish Maryland as the unchallenged global leader in quantum information science and technological innovation is being vigorously pursued by Governor Wes Moore. This all-encompassing approach, known as the Capital of Quantum Initiative, recently achieved a significant milestone when it was revealed that Microsoft would open a new quantum research facility in the Discovery District of the University of Maryland (UMD). This development center was created especially for quantum technologies of the future.

The governor himself emphasized that “Quantum is at the center of that strategy” and described this revolutionary endeavor as placing “big bets on the future to grow the economy and drive innovation.” The Moore administration views the collaboration between Microsoft, the University of Maryland Enterprise Corporation, and the State of Maryland as a turning point in Maryland’s resolute pursuit of technological leadership in the quantum space “Create jobs, spark discovery, and stimulate growth” is the initiative’s shared mission, Governor Moore emphasized. Keeping Maryland “the best place in the world to change the world” is something he reaffirmed his commitment to.

The Capital of Quantum Initiative: A Billion-Dollar Vision

In January, the Governor formally launched the Capital of Quantum Initiative at IonQ‘s College Park headquarters, and the Microsoft relationship is a confirmation of the foundation he created. This project is organized as a public-private partnership between the University of Maryland, College Park, the state government, and many business sector organizations. Ultimately, the project aims to stimulate over $1 billion in investments throughout Maryland’s rapidly growing quantum sector.

The initial $52.5 million contribution from the Governor’s Fiscal Year 2026 budget marked the beginning of the state’s financial commitment, which was spearheaded by Governor Moore. In addition to this important state financing, the University of Maryland and its partners have committed over $70 million. The state’s quantum ecosystem will be strengthened by these monies, which are specifically designated for workforce development, technical assistance, and academic research.

Though the Initiative was just launched earlier this year, the Governor’s proactive investment strategy has already produced noticeable results. In the Discovery District, Maryland has welcomed about a dozen quantum startups into its vibrant network of innovators. Additionally, IonQ, a prominent participant in the quantum industry, has announced three noteworthy mergers with companies that specialize in aerospace and quantum technology.

Formalizing Federal Support and Attracting Global Leaders

Additionally, Governor Moore’s administration has made a concerted effort to obtain necessary federal cooperation. The Governor of Maryland and the Defense Advanced Research Projects Agency (DARPA) inked a major memorandum of understanding in April. Creating the “Capital Quantum Benchmarking Hub” at the University of Maryland was the goal of this partnership.

The collaboration between the federal and state governments aimed at assessing and testing quantum information science in Maryland has been formally established with this agreement. Importantly, this partnership opens up access to significant government resources: the state can match its quantum computing efforts with up to $100 million in federal dollars. Some of these federal matching funds are explicitly meant to be used for investments in Microsoft’s new quantum center.

Maryland’s position as a top destination for top quantum enterprises was cemented when the DARPA alliance was formally established under Governor Moore’s direction. Microsoft in particular saw the state’s promise, citing the University of Maryland Discovery District’s close proximity to important quantum institutions as well as the Moore-Miller Administration’s proven dedication to investing in the quantum business through the Capital of Quantum Initiative. Jason Zander, the executive vice president of Microsoft, said, “We are excited to be part of Governor Moore’s vision for the Capital of Quantum,” acknowledging the governor’s goal. State leaders, government partners, academia, and industry can effectively “advance quantum technology and accelerate U.S. leadership in science and innovation” by working together, Zander stressed.

The Center’s Role in Moore’s Vision

The new Microsoft quantum center will act as a hub for cooperation, directly advancing the Governor’s goals. For cooperative hardware and software development among governmental organizations, academic institutions, and other quantum enterprises, it will offer vital early access to Microsoft’s quantum technology.

The facility is also anticipated to attract highly qualified quantum specialists to the state by providing Microsoft engineers with a physical location where they can engage and work together with members of the thriving Maryland quantum community, including researchers and students from the University of Maryland.

The world’s first quantum chip powered by a topological qubit architecture, Majorana 1, will be among the cutting-edge quantum hardware prototypes on display at this facility. Microsoft, one of just two businesses taking part in the most advanced stage of DARPA’s Quantum Benchmarking Initiative, will collaborate at the centre. In collaboration with DARPA’s testing and evaluation team, the centre will enable practical research, development, and benchmarking for technologies such as Majorana 1. This partnership is essential to opening the door for creative discoveries to occur in the next years as opposed to decades.

The governor’s approach was praised by Darryll J. Pines, president of the University of Maryland, who described the opening of Microsoft’s lab as a “landmark moment” and a demonstration of the “incredible momentum” created by “visionary investment and bold collaboration.” Pines stated that the “true Capital of Quantum” status of Maryland and the greater Washington, DC, area has been cemented by the concerted efforts led by Governor Moore. Working with Microsoft, Governor Moore, and federal partners to “drive the next wave of quantum breakthroughs” is something the university is happy to do.
